What things have gone wrong with the car?

Air conditioner failure, found out it was the compressor coil.

Two years ago, the starter motor failed.

General comments?

I bought my first Mercedes in 1994. This was a 1972 220 diesel. The most reliable car I have ever owned.

In the year 2000, I sold the 220 and bought a 300d turbodiesel, which I still own. This car is very relaible and fast. In four years, I had to replace the starter motor and the air conditioning compressor.

I was rear ended in an accident where my car had suffered a frame damage from the rear. I still drive it.

I have looked for another 300d turbo diesel to buy - I could not find one. I ended up buying a 300sd turbo diesel with 265000 miles on it. Very clean leather interior .
